Originally Posted by Wolfman64
This happened in Germany and insurance coverage for liability insurance stays intact for Touristenfahrten (the kind of event they participated in).
This may or may not be the case for comprehensive insurance. Depending on the fine print, the insurance carrier and the customer, damages to their own car maybe covered or not.
Can't make a general statement about it.
That said, dedicated track insurance is the way to go...
